Hasbro includes Romania in its special Monopoly edition

07 April 2015

Toy maker Hasbro has included Romania on its Monopoly Here and Now board game edition, to be launched this autumn. The country will have its main airport, Bucharest’s Henri Coanda airport, in the board game.

Hasbro included Romania after a worldwide poll, which gathered 4 million votes. Romanian capital Bucharest was the 21st most voted worldwide, while Hong-Kong had the biggest number of votes.

The competition between cities was tough, said Larisa Popescu, brand manager Hasbro in Romania, but voters managed to keep Bucharest among top 10 for two weeks.

In the special edition of the board game, the Henri Coanda airport will replace one of the four railway stations included in the regular games. Its neighbors in the game will be Hong Kong, New York, London, Moscow, Tokyo, and Sidney.

Hasbro has so far launched 300 special Monopoly editions, each themed differently. The game, launched in 1935, has been translated into 47 languages and is being sold in 144 countries. It is one of the most popular real estate transactions board game in the world.
